NEW OPPORTUNITIES OFFERED TO LITHUANIAN BUSINESS IN ARMENIA

VILNIUS Apr 05

New opportunities are offered to Lithuanian business in Armenia – an
honorary consul-led consular institution is planned to be opened in
the country in April.

Lithuanian President Valdas Adamkus is scheduled to pay an official
visit to Armenia this year. The visit agenda includes a business
mission, the Lithuanian Foreign Ministry has reported.

The Lithuanian Embassy to Russia has also initiated business and
culture missions in Kaluga, Smolensk, Samara, Nizhny Novgorod and
Rostov-on-Don.

A new member of Lithuanian Business Club, Company ISC, was presented
at a meeting of Lithuanian Business Club held at the embassy’s
initiative in Moscow on Tuesday.

Russia is one of the main foreign trade partners of Lithuania. In
terms of direct investments in Lithuania, Russia ranks third after
Denmark and Sweden.
